The Russian Federal Security Service (FSB) has accused the Ukrainian border guards abducted near the town of Bryansk of illegal border crossing, the press service of the FSB told UNIAN.
"The servicemen of the State Border Guard Service of Ukraine detained on October 3 are charged with violation of the border in the framework of the case initiated under the article "Illegal crossing of the state border of the Russian Federation" the FSB said.
As UNIAN reported earlier, the State Border Guard Service of Ukraine reported that October 3 the two servicemen went missing as they were monitoring the section of the state border in Sumy region.

On October 4, the Russian side confirmed they had detained two Ukrainian citizens who claimed to be servicemen of the State Border Guard Service of Ukraine.
The Ukrainian side has already requested assistance in the case from the OSCE and the Commissioner for Human Rights.
